From 56e2243f3be7e859666ce0e4e1a8b8b94444f8d4 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Jeremy Kerr Date: Thu, 12 Aug 2010 12:15:48 +0800 Subject: Use generic email confirmation object Rather than having a UserPerson-specific confirmation, add an EmailConfirmation object to allow multiple types of confirmations (eg, opt-out requests in future). To do this, we use a view (patchwork.views.confirm) that will call the type-specific view with the confirmation object. Also, add tests to check that the User/Person linkage system works.
